Output f863280da8ad82073051fe2f6158867034e85415cc318e5e385f665df4ec00e9:2

value
2620000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 b6539f7c06d5d800abf2228a8399894174e81f3d OP_EQUALVERIFY OP_CHECKSIG
address
1Hd4A98EUZGkipRdeebuPjMTx8uPf1RWj1
transaction
f863280da8ad82073051fe2f6158867034e85415cc318e5e385f665df4ec00e9
spent
true